School scale

1,066 students

Westlake High School reports 1,066 students, larger than most same-level county peers. Among 64 other high schools in Cuyahoga County with enrollment data, 48 report fewer students and 16 report more. The peer median is 376 students.

County peer set

65 high schools

The same-level county median enrollment is 388 students. Use it to separate unusually small or large schools from typical peers.
